Fresh Reishi Mushroom
The fresh reishi mushroom, known scientifically as Ganoderma lucidum, is a medicinal fungus renowned for its potential health benefits, including immune support and stress reduction.
Black Truffle
The black truffle, known scientifically as Tuber melanosporum, is a highly prized edible fungus renowned for its unique aroma and flavor, often used in gourmet cuisine.
